#TIFF24: “THE ASSESSMENT” REVIEW
By Nicholas Porteous
Mia (Elizabeth Olsen) and her partner Aaryan (Himesh Patel) want a child. The only problemâtheyâre living in a dystopian future, the planet is a wreck, and the government has decided any would-be parents must be assessed up front. The criteria for a pass into parenthood is unclear, and the test is designed that way, but the decision is made by assessors, who spend several days observing, testing and judging their subjects. #TIFF24: “QUEER” REVIEW
By Amanda Gilmore
Director Luca Guadagnino returns to TIFF with this beautiful tale of how desire and love can become addictive and lead to obsession in this adaptation of William S. Burroughsâ novel of the same name.
Burroughsâ work is known to be unadaptable. So rather than do a straight adaptation, Queer is a film about the man himself. Weâre first introduced to Lee (Daniel Craig) in Mexico while searching for men to take to bed. But his repeated ...

#TIFF24: “DISCLAIMER” REVIEW
By Amanda Gilmore
In his first venture into television, beloved film Writer-Director Alfonso CuarĂłn tells an intelligent, savage tale of a womanâs past coming back to bite her.
Based on the Novel by RenĂŠe Knight, Disclaimer tells the story of celebrated journalist Catherine (Cate Blanchett) who begins reading a novel that was mysteriously delivered to her. To her horror, the novel is about her and the awful secret sheâs kept for two decades.
